mirror of
https://github.com/alyraffauf/nixcfg.git
synced 2024-11-25 12:31:55 -05:00
hosts: add preliminary stylix configs
This commit is contained in:
parent
7eeb61e93e
commit
98f8de52c3
|
@ -9,57 +9,4 @@
|
||||||
];
|
];
|
||||||
|
|
||||||
environment.systemPackages = with pkgs; [git inxi python3];
|
environment.systemPackages = with pkgs; [git inxi python3];
|
||||||
|
|
||||||
stylix = {
|
|
||||||
enable = true;
|
|
||||||
base16Scheme = "${pkgs.base16-schemes}/share/themes/rose-pine-moon.yaml";
|
|
||||||
|
|
||||||
image = let
|
|
||||||
wallpapers = builtins.fetchGit {
|
|
||||||
url = "https://github.com/alyraffauf/wallpapers.git";
|
|
||||||
rev = "21018eef106928c7c44d206c6c3730cce5f781f3";
|
|
||||||
ref = "master";
|
|
||||||
};
|
|
||||||
in "${wallpapers}/wallhaven-mp886k.jpg";
|
|
||||||
|
|
||||||
imageScalingMode = "fill";
|
|
||||||
polarity = "dark";
|
|
||||||
|
|
||||||
cursor = {
|
|
||||||
name = "Bibata-Modern-Classic";
|
|
||||||
package = pkgs.bibata-cursors;
|
|
||||||
size = 24;
|
|
||||||
};
|
|
||||||
|
|
||||||
fonts = {
|
|
||||||
monospace = {
|
|
||||||
name = "UbuntuSansMono Nerd Font";
|
|
||||||
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
|
||||||
};
|
|
||||||
|
|
||||||
sansSerif = {
|
|
||||||
name = "UbuntuSans Nerd Font";
|
|
||||||
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
|
||||||
};
|
|
||||||
|
|
||||||
serif = {
|
|
||||||
name = "Vegur";
|
|
||||||
package = pkgs.vegur;
|
|
||||||
};
|
|
||||||
|
|
||||||
sizes = {
|
|
||||||
applications = 12;
|
|
||||||
desktop = 11;
|
|
||||||
popups = 12;
|
|
||||||
terminal = 13;
|
|
||||||
};
|
|
||||||
};
|
|
||||||
|
|
||||||
opacity = {
|
|
||||||
applications = 1.0;
|
|
||||||
desktop = 0.8;
|
|
||||||
terminal = 0.8;
|
|
||||||
popups = 0.8;
|
|
||||||
};
|
|
||||||
};
|
|
||||||
}
|
}
|
||||||
|
|
|
@ -10,6 +10,7 @@
|
||||||
./disko.nix
|
./disko.nix
|
||||||
./home.nix
|
./home.nix
|
||||||
./secrets.nix
|
./secrets.nix
|
||||||
|
./stylix.nix
|
||||||
self.inputs.nixhw.nixosModules.framework-13-intel-11th
|
self.inputs.nixhw.nixosModules.framework-13-intel-11th
|
||||||
];
|
];
|
||||||
|
|
||||||
|
|
54
hosts/fallarbor/stylix.nix
Normal file
54
hosts/fallarbor/stylix.nix
Normal file
|
@ -0,0 +1,54 @@
|
||||||
|
{pkgs, ...}: {
|
||||||
|
stylix = {
|
||||||
|
enable = true;
|
||||||
|
base16Scheme = "${pkgs.base16-schemes}/share/themes/default-dark.yaml";
|
||||||
|
|
||||||
|
image = let
|
||||||
|
wallpapers = builtins.fetchGit {
|
||||||
|
url = "https://github.com/alyraffauf/wallpapers.git";
|
||||||
|
rev = "21018eef106928c7c44d206c6c3730cce5f781f3";
|
||||||
|
ref = "master";
|
||||||
|
};
|
||||||
|
in "${wallpapers}/wallhaven-mp886k.jpg";
|
||||||
|
|
||||||
|
imageScalingMode = "fill";
|
||||||
|
polarity = "dark";
|
||||||
|
|
||||||
|
cursor = {
|
||||||
|
name = "Bibata-Modern-Classic";
|
||||||
|
package = pkgs.bibata-cursors;
|
||||||
|
size = 24;
|
||||||
|
};
|
||||||
|
|
||||||
|
fonts = {
|
||||||
|
monospace = {
|
||||||
|
name = "UbuntuSansMono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
sansSerif = {
|
||||||
|
name = "UbuntuSans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
serif = {
|
||||||
|
name = "Vegur";
|
||||||
|
package = pkgs.vegur;
|
||||||
|
};
|
||||||
|
|
||||||
|
sizes = {
|
||||||
|
applications = 12;
|
||||||
|
desktop = 11;
|
||||||
|
popups = 12;
|
||||||
|
terminal = 13;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
|
||||||
|
opacity = {
|
||||||
|
applications = 1.0;
|
||||||
|
desktop = 0.8;
|
||||||
|
terminal = 0.8;
|
||||||
|
popups = 0.8;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
}
|
|
@ -11,6 +11,7 @@
|
||||||
./disko.nix
|
./disko.nix
|
||||||
./home.nix
|
./home.nix
|
||||||
./secrets.nix
|
./secrets.nix
|
||||||
|
./stylix.nix
|
||||||
self.inputs.nixhw.nixosModules.framework-13-amd-7000
|
self.inputs.nixhw.nixosModules.framework-13-amd-7000
|
||||||
];
|
];
|
||||||
|
|
||||||
|
|
54
hosts/lavaridge/stylix.nix
Normal file
54
hosts/lavaridge/stylix.nix
Normal file
|
@ -0,0 +1,54 @@
|
||||||
|
{pkgs, ...}: {
|
||||||
|
stylix = {
|
||||||
|
enable = true;
|
||||||
|
base16Scheme = "${pkgs.base16-schemes}/share/themes/rose-pine-moon.yaml";
|
||||||
|
|
||||||
|
image = let
|
||||||
|
wallpapers = builtins.fetchGit {
|
||||||
|
url = "https://github.com/alyraffauf/wallpapers.git";
|
||||||
|
rev = "21018eef106928c7c44d206c6c3730cce5f781f3";
|
||||||
|
ref = "master";
|
||||||
|
};
|
||||||
|
in "${wallpapers}/wallhaven-mp886k.jpg";
|
||||||
|
|
||||||
|
imageScalingMode = "fill";
|
||||||
|
polarity = "dark";
|
||||||
|
|
||||||
|
cursor = {
|
||||||
|
name = "Bibata-Modern-Classic";
|
||||||
|
package = pkgs.bibata-cursors;
|
||||||
|
size = 24;
|
||||||
|
};
|
||||||
|
|
||||||
|
fonts = {
|
||||||
|
monospace = {
|
||||||
|
name = "UbuntuSansMono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
sansSerif = {
|
||||||
|
name = "UbuntuSans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
serif = {
|
||||||
|
name = "Vegur";
|
||||||
|
package = pkgs.vegur;
|
||||||
|
};
|
||||||
|
|
||||||
|
sizes = {
|
||||||
|
applications = 12;
|
||||||
|
desktop = 11;
|
||||||
|
popups = 12;
|
||||||
|
terminal = 13;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
|
||||||
|
opacity = {
|
||||||
|
applications = 1.0;
|
||||||
|
desktop = 0.8;
|
||||||
|
terminal = 0.8;
|
||||||
|
popups = 0.8;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
}
|
|
@ -15,6 +15,7 @@ in {
|
||||||
./disko.nix
|
./disko.nix
|
||||||
./home.nix
|
./home.nix
|
||||||
./secrets.nix
|
./secrets.nix
|
||||||
|
./stylix.nix
|
||||||
self.inputs.nixhw.nixosModules.common-amd-cpu
|
self.inputs.nixhw.nixosModules.common-amd-cpu
|
||||||
self.inputs.nixhw.nixosModules.common-amd-gpu
|
self.inputs.nixhw.nixosModules.common-amd-gpu
|
||||||
self.inputs.nixhw.nixosModules.common-bluetooth
|
self.inputs.nixhw.nixosModules.common-bluetooth
|
||||||
|
|
54
hosts/mauville/stylix.nix
Normal file
54
hosts/mauville/stylix.nix
Normal file
|
@ -0,0 +1,54 @@
|
||||||
|
{pkgs, ...}: {
|
||||||
|
stylix = {
|
||||||
|
enable = true;
|
||||||
|
base16Scheme = "${pkgs.base16-schemes}/share/themes/rose-pine-dawn.yaml";
|
||||||
|
|
||||||
|
image = let
|
||||||
|
wallpapers = builtins.fetchGit {
|
||||||
|
url = "https://github.com/alyraffauf/wallpapers.git";
|
||||||
|
rev = "21018eef106928c7c44d206c6c3730cce5f781f3";
|
||||||
|
ref = "master";
|
||||||
|
};
|
||||||
|
in "${wallpapers}/wallhaven-mp886k.jpg";
|
||||||
|
|
||||||
|
imageScalingMode = "fill";
|
||||||
|
polarity = "light";
|
||||||
|
|
||||||
|
cursor = {
|
||||||
|
name = "Bibata-Modern-Classic";
|
||||||
|
package = pkgs.bibata-cursors;
|
||||||
|
size = 24;
|
||||||
|
};
|
||||||
|
|
||||||
|
fonts = {
|
||||||
|
monospace = {
|
||||||
|
name = "UbuntuSansMono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
sansSerif = {
|
||||||
|
name = "UbuntuSans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
serif = {
|
||||||
|
name = "Vegur";
|
||||||
|
package = pkgs.vegur;
|
||||||
|
};
|
||||||
|
|
||||||
|
sizes = {
|
||||||
|
applications = 12;
|
||||||
|
desktop = 11;
|
||||||
|
popups = 12;
|
||||||
|
terminal = 13;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
|
||||||
|
opacity = {
|
||||||
|
applications = 1.0;
|
||||||
|
desktop = 0.8;
|
||||||
|
terminal = 0.8;
|
||||||
|
popups = 0.8;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
}
|
|
@ -9,6 +9,7 @@
|
||||||
./disko.nix
|
./disko.nix
|
||||||
./home.nix
|
./home.nix
|
||||||
./secrets.nix
|
./secrets.nix
|
||||||
|
./stylix.nix
|
||||||
self.inputs.nixhw.nixosModules.lenovo-yoga-9i-intel-13th
|
self.inputs.nixhw.nixosModules.lenovo-yoga-9i-intel-13th
|
||||||
];
|
];
|
||||||
|
|
||||||
|
|
54
hosts/petalburg/stylix.nix
Normal file
54
hosts/petalburg/stylix.nix
Normal file
|
@ -0,0 +1,54 @@
|
||||||
|
{pkgs, ...}: {
|
||||||
|
stylix = {
|
||||||
|
enable = true;
|
||||||
|
base16Scheme = "${pkgs.base16-schemes}/share/themes/rose-pine-moon.yaml";
|
||||||
|
|
||||||
|
image = let
|
||||||
|
wallpapers = builtins.fetchGit {
|
||||||
|
url = "https://github.com/alyraffauf/wallpapers.git";
|
||||||
|
rev = "21018eef106928c7c44d206c6c3730cce5f781f3";
|
||||||
|
ref = "master";
|
||||||
|
};
|
||||||
|
in "${wallpapers}/wallhaven-mp886k.jpg";
|
||||||
|
|
||||||
|
imageScalingMode = "fill";
|
||||||
|
polarity = "dark";
|
||||||
|
|
||||||
|
cursor = {
|
||||||
|
name = "Bibata-Modern-Classic";
|
||||||
|
package = pkgs.bibata-cursors;
|
||||||
|
size = 24;
|
||||||
|
};
|
||||||
|
|
||||||
|
fonts = {
|
||||||
|
monospace = {
|
||||||
|
name = "UbuntuSansMono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
sansSerif = {
|
||||||
|
name = "UbuntuSans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
serif = {
|
||||||
|
name = "Vegur";
|
||||||
|
package = pkgs.vegur;
|
||||||
|
};
|
||||||
|
|
||||||
|
sizes = {
|
||||||
|
applications = 12;
|
||||||
|
desktop = 11;
|
||||||
|
popups = 12;
|
||||||
|
terminal = 13;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
|
||||||
|
opacity = {
|
||||||
|
applications = 1.0;
|
||||||
|
desktop = 0.8;
|
||||||
|
terminal = 0.8;
|
||||||
|
popups = 0.8;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
}
|
|
@ -10,6 +10,7 @@
|
||||||
./disko.nix
|
./disko.nix
|
||||||
./home.nix
|
./home.nix
|
||||||
./secrets.nix
|
./secrets.nix
|
||||||
|
./stylix.nix
|
||||||
self.inputs.nixhw.nixosModules.thinkpad-t440p
|
self.inputs.nixhw.nixosModules.thinkpad-t440p
|
||||||
];
|
];
|
||||||
|
|
||||||
|
|
54
hosts/rustboro/stylix.nix
Normal file
54
hosts/rustboro/stylix.nix
Normal file
|
@ -0,0 +1,54 @@
|
||||||
|
{pkgs, ...}: {
|
||||||
|
stylix = {
|
||||||
|
enable = true;
|
||||||
|
base16Scheme = "${pkgs.base16-schemes}/share/themes/rose-pine-dawn.yaml";
|
||||||
|
|
||||||
|
image = let
|
||||||
|
wallpapers = builtins.fetchGit {
|
||||||
|
url = "https://github.com/alyraffauf/wallpapers.git";
|
||||||
|
rev = "21018eef106928c7c44d206c6c3730cce5f781f3";
|
||||||
|
ref = "master";
|
||||||
|
};
|
||||||
|
in "${wallpapers}/wallhaven-mp886k.jpg";
|
||||||
|
|
||||||
|
imageScalingMode = "fill";
|
||||||
|
polarity = "light";
|
||||||
|
|
||||||
|
cursor = {
|
||||||
|
name = "Bibata-Modern-Classic";
|
||||||
|
package = pkgs.bibata-cursors;
|
||||||
|
size = 24;
|
||||||
|
};
|
||||||
|
|
||||||
|
fonts = {
|
||||||
|
monospace = {
|
||||||
|
name = "UbuntuSansMono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
sansSerif = {
|
||||||
|
name = "UbuntuSans Nerd Font";
|
||||||
|
package = pkgs.nerdfonts.override {fonts = ["UbuntuSans"];};
|
||||||
|
};
|
||||||
|
|
||||||
|
serif = {
|
||||||
|
name = "Vegur";
|
||||||
|
package = pkgs.vegur;
|
||||||
|
};
|
||||||
|
|
||||||
|
sizes = {
|
||||||
|
applications = 12;
|
||||||
|
desktop = 11;
|
||||||
|
popups = 12;
|
||||||
|
terminal = 13;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
|
||||||
|
opacity = {
|
||||||
|
applications = 1.0;
|
||||||
|
desktop = 0.8;
|
||||||
|
terminal = 0.8;
|
||||||
|
popups = 0.8;
|
||||||
|
};
|
||||||
|
};
|
||||||
|
}
|
Loading…
Reference in a new issue